Output dfabaed89ddcbcaa09b1be8d853cf5c8669f44ab4faf857045a3de7c46cd2ed6:0

value
19471262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 746d1f9617bd2be3fee41286bffee6ab1c356299 OP_EQUAL
address
3CJd2pcXmdpojWDS52y1VDYRnwE8JuTj2f
transaction
dfabaed89ddcbcaa09b1be8d853cf5c8669f44ab4faf857045a3de7c46cd2ed6
confirmations
282289
spent
true